According to Punch, the gunmen engaged the policemen in a gun battle that led to the death of a police officer.

It was also gathered that three persons who lodged in the hotel were injured, while one of them was hit by a stray bullet.

In June, gunmen who invaded the hotel abducted a former member of the Kogi State House of Assembly, Friday Makama, and eight others from the same hotel.

A worker in the hotel claimed the armed men shot at the doors of the hotel to gain access.

“They came around 11pm. They were many. We had closed for the day and had locked everywhere. They shot at the doors. They shot the person they abducted before taking him away.

“Three people were injured. One of them, a bullet hit him right in his room. Policemen have been coming to our hotel since the last attack; they met the attackers and engaged them.

“They flogged us. People that were injured were those who lodged in our hotel,” the source said.

Confirming the incident, the FCT Police Command spokesperson, Josephine Adeh, said an officer was killed during the attack.

“Suspected kidnappers were carrying out their operations and our operatives foiled their attack and engaged them in a gun battle; unfortunately, one of our men paid the supreme price.

“One person was also injured,” she said.
